Abstract
BACKGROUND: The correlation between endometrioma and serum Anti-mullerian hormone (AMH) level is a benchmark in determining the prognosis and management of endometrioma. Endometrioma causes a decrease in ovarian reserve due to tissue damage that affects the formation of serum AMH. Serum AMH levels in daily practice are useful as a tool to determine ovarian reserve, markers for diagnosis and prognosis in infertility and reproductive abnormalities. The purpose of this study was to determine the relationship of serum AMH level in women with endometrioma and their correlation to ovarian volume.Entities:

Figure 1Ovarian transvaginal ultrasound examination from two unilateral endometrioma subjects. (A) is normal ovarium and (B) ovary containing endometrioma from sample E25. (C) is normal ovarium and (D) ovary containing endometrioma from sample E22. Measurement was conducted by using HD11XW 2D Transvaginal Philips ultrasound. The Bland Altman analysis has been carried out prior to study with the result of >80%. Ovarian volume was obtained by calculating the three diameters (d1: longitudinal, d2: anteroposterior, d3: transversal) using the ellipsoid prolate formula V=0.523xd1xd2xd3, then adding up the left and right volumes.

Comparison of Serum AMH Level in Endometrioma and Non-Endometrioma Group
| Serum AMH Level | Group | ||
|---|---|---|---|
| Endometrioma (n=22) | Non Endometrioma (n=22) | ||
| Median | 0.59 | 3.45 | <0.001* |
| Range | 0.24–2.08 | 1.06–5.42 | |
Note: *Mann–Whitney test.
